二层交换机是工作在第二层数据链路层的(基于MAC地址的寻址转发),路由器是才是工作在第三层网络层的(基于IP地址的寻址转发),而ARP表以又是IP与MAC地址的映射关系表,IP是定义在第三层的。所以二层交换机没有去理解IP的能力,所以其没有ARP表,也不需要这张表。
